Simulations run asynchronously; poll `/runs/{id}` until status reads `settled`. Rate limits are 30 runs per minute per tenant, and exceeding them returns a 429 with a retry hint. All requests are authorized through the internal Hoistway auth service, which rejects unsigned calls outright. On-call engineers debugging stuck runs should authenticate with the key provided below.

app token of fajop-fahif = qvz4-AnML

Squatwatch is our scanner that catches typo-squatted package names before they hit the internal registry. When a customer reports a suspicious package, search for it in the Squatwatch dashboard first — nine times out of ten it's already been flagged and quarantined. If it's not there, file a scan request and the Levenshtein matcher will compare it against our allowlist. Don't manually approve anything; that's the security team's call. To check quarantine history yourself, query the scanner database directly with the connection below.

warehouse DSN: postgresql://ulaix_svc:D0@db-ea56.lumiclabs.internal:5432/zoreth

Ticket: SpoolPilot credentials expired — reviewer context

While reviewing PR #theirs-vs-ours for the print queue retry logic, I found the integration tests failing because the credentials SpoolPilot uses to reach the internal job-ledger service expired last Tuesday. This is not a regression in the PR itself; the staging harness simply never picked up the rotation. I have requested and received a replacement, verified it against the ledger health endpoint, and confirmed spool jobs enqueue correctly. Please re-run the suite with the key below.

app token of kagap-tafog = vxb7-1L6kA2y

Hi team,

Before I hand off the 3.2 release, please note the humidity sensor drift reported on Verdana controllers in the Elmbrook trial site. Drift exceeds 4% after roughly ten days of continuous operation; firmware 3.2.1 adds an automatic recalibration cycle every 72 hours. Support should advise growers to install 3.2.1 and trigger a manual recalibration once. The hotfix bundle must be verified before distribution, so I'm including the signing key used for the 3.2.1 packages below.

release key, fahof-yagap: bky3_m5d